I went to an Optometrist and he prescribed me to wear eye glass of Left -1.00 Sph and Right -1.25 Sph and then i went to another Optometrist who prescribed be eye glasses of Left -.75 SPH,-0.25 CYL 90 axis and Right -.75 SPH,-0.25 CYL 90, which one should i consider? Summary Previous : Left -0.75 SPH and Right -1.00 SPH Optometrist 1:Left -1.00 Sph and Right -1.25 Sph Optometrist 2:Left -.75 SPH,-0.25 CYL 90 axis and Right -.75 SPH,-0.25 CYL 90 Axis Pls advise which should i consider?

There is not much difference between two power , you may wear from which you see clearly & feel comfortable, having no eyestrain or headache .
